20 Morning Habits of Highly Successful People
1. Waking Up Early
One of the most common traits among successful individuals is waking up early. The extra quiet hours in the morning provide a head start on the day, allowing time for self-care, planning, and personal growth.
Example: Apple CEO Tim Cook wakes up at 3:45 AM to get a jump on his day. Other successful people, such as Oprah Winfrey and Richard Branson, also emphasize the benefits of waking up early to seize the day.
2. Drinking Water First Thing
Rehydrating your body after hours of sleep kickstarts your metabolism, helps flush out toxins, and boosts brain function. Hydration is essential for energy and mental alertness.
Tip: Add lemon to your water for an extra detoxifying effect and an early morning vitamin C boost.
3. Practicing Gratitude
Successful people often start their day with gratitude, focusing on the positive aspects of their life and work. Expressing gratitude has been linked to increased happiness and reduced stress.
Example: Oprah Winfrey keeps a gratitude journal to reflect on what she’s thankful for, which sets a positive tone for the day ahead.
4. Exercising
Physical activity in the morning increases endorphins, boosts energy, and enhances mental clarity. Regular exercise improves focus, creativity, and resilience in handling daily tasks.
Options: Yoga, a quick workout, stretching, or a morning walk. High-achieving individuals like Dwayne “The Rock” Johnson and Mark Wahlberg swear by their morning workout routines.
5. Meditation and Mindfulness
Spending a few minutes in meditation or deep breathing helps clear the mind, reduce stress, and improve focus. Many successful individuals practice mindfulness to enhance self-awareness and emotional intelligence.
Example: Billionaire Ray Dalio credits meditation as a game-changer in his career. A simple 10-minute meditation session can work wonders in centering your thoughts and reducing anxiety.
6. Reading or Listening to Podcasts
Feeding your brain with valuable content keeps you motivated and informed. Continuous learning is a common trait among highly successful individuals.
Ideas: Read industry-related books, listen to motivational podcasts, or stay updated with news. Warren Buffett, one of the most successful investors, spends hours reading every day to expand his knowledge.
7. Journaling
Writing down thoughts, ideas, and goals helps in self-reflection and clarity. Keeping a journal allows you to track progress and recognize patterns in your thinking.
Methods: Bullet journaling, daily affirmations, or goal setting. Writing down your thoughts first thing in the morning can also help declutter your mind.
8. Cold Showers
A cold shower can increase alertness, improve circulation, and enhance resilience. It also helps boost mental toughness, which is essential for overcoming daily challenges.
Tip: Start with warm water and gradually lower the temperature to allow your body to adjust.
9. Healthy Breakfast
A nutritious breakfast fuels your body and mind for the day ahead. Skipping breakfast can lead to decreased energy and productivity.
Examples: Smoothies, oatmeal, eggs, or protein-rich foods. Nutrition plays a crucial role in maintaining sustained energy levels.
10. Planning the Day Ahead
Highly successful people prioritize their tasks and set clear goals for the day. A well-structured to-do list eliminates distractions and enhances efficiency.
Tool: Use a planner or digital apps like Todoist or Notion to organize tasks effectively.
